Payroll Specialist
We are looking for a detail-oriented Payroll Specialist to oversee accurate and timely payroll operations for employees across multiple Canadian provinces while supporting a high standard of compliance. This role is based in the Morristown, New Jersey area and is ideal for someone who can balance day-to-day payroll execution with analytical problem-solving, reporting, and process improvement. The successful candidate will work closely with internal stakeholders and external providers to maintain payroll accuracy, address discrepancies, and support regulatory and audit requirements.
Responsibilities:
• Administer weekly and biweekly payroll cycles in accordance with company policies and applicable Canadian payroll legislation across multiple jurisdictions.
• Coordinate the preparation and submission of payroll data to external providers for items such as special payments, deductions, taxable benefits, and imputed income.
• Interpret provincial and territorial employment standards to process items including overtime-related premiums, vacation earnings, statutory holiday pay, and retroactive payroll adjustments correctly.
• Review and complete payroll corrections, maintain accurate year-to-date balances, and prepare year-end payroll documents including T4s, T4As, Relevé 1 forms, and related amendments when needed.
• Compile records, reconciliations, and supporting documentation for tax filings, legal matters, and internal or external audit requests.
• Investigate payroll, tax, and compensation issues by analyzing data, resolving discrepancies, and confirming proper application of statutory deductions and employer remittances across jurisdictions.
• Manage payroll-related banking activities and help ensure timely and accurate funding and payment processing.
• Produce payroll reports, summaries, and forecasts for leadership and other business partners as requested.
• Contribute to special projects that improve payroll operations, including workflow optimization, automation initiatives, and the adoption of best practices.
Qualifications:
• 5 to 7+ years of payroll experience in a multi-provincial environment or a comparable payroll-focused role.• Strong knowledge of Canadian federal and provincial payroll, employment, and tax requirements.
• Experience working with outsourced or managed payroll service providers is an asset.
• Hands-on proficiency with payroll and HR systems; experience with UKG Pro and Workday is preferred.
• Advanced Excel and database reporting skills with the ability to interpret and present payroll data effectively.
• Strong analytical and communication skills, with the ability to turn findings into practical solutions.
• Demonstrated ability to manage deadlines, maintain accuracy, and work both independently and collaboratively.
• U.S. payroll exposure is considered an advantage.
